You’re a fool! Fani-Kayode replies Baba Ahmed for insulting Nigerian president

Rtn. Victor Ojelabi by Rtn. Victor Ojelabi
November 9, 2023
in General
0
kingdiary logo 9 jpg

Nigerian politics is abuzz with controversy and heated exchanges following recent remarks made by prominent figures within the political landscape.

Femi Fani-Kayode, a well-known political figure, ignited a storm of criticism when he unleashed a series of scathing comments on social media.

In his online tirade, Fani-Kayode directed sharp criticism towards Datti Baba Ahmed, a former Vice Presidential candidate associated with a political movement known as the “Obidients.”

Fani-Kayode used derogatory language to describe Ahmed and the movement, questioning their political credibility and attacking their characters.

The controversy erupted after Datti Baba Ahmed took a swipe at the Nigerian president, Asiwaju Bola Tinubu and made a statement urging Nigerians to “remove the guns from the hands of Nigerians and redirect them against the enemies of Nigeria.”

“Showing Tinubu respect does not mean I will not call him a drug dealer. Remove the guns from the hands of Nigerians & redirect them against the enemies of Nigeria. Nigerians must reclaim the country,” Datti Baba Ahmed.

Fani-Kayode’s response was laced with inflammatory language and personal attacks on Ahmed and the “Obidients.” He accused them of being misguided, fanatical, and misguided in their political beliefs.
